Default Putting a Radiator in?! You don't have to do it from the bottom!!

I recently put a new rad in my '97 Turbo, Took it out the bottom just like most say (including Bay 13's great right up) Fought at it for good amount of time.

Putting it back in? Figured I would try the discouraged way of putting down the top. It took me maybe five minutes to figure it out and three to put the thing in ready to bolt.

BUT HOW?!
Radiator Fan off Already (it should already be off)
Then tilt the Rad at steep angle (right side in the air) drop the left side down (all the way to the ground. Then just drop your right side while moving the left side to the left. A little wiggling around and your good and ready to bolt!
